Baseline

The

BASELINE

window contains the settings for baseline evalua-

tion for a single "variation" measurement (= all replications of a
sample, standard addition or calibration measurement) of a sub-
stance and is opened by clicking the button for the selected
substance in the

Bsln.

column in the

Substances

tab of the

EDIT

WORKING METHOD PARAMETERS

window.

Auto. [ on, off ; on ]

Enable/disable the automatic peak evaluation.

Begin [ -5...+5 V ; 0 V ]

Manual setting of the start base point for baseline
evaluation. If

Auto

is enabled, the automatically

calculated start base point is displayed and the
field can not be edited.

End [ -5...+5 V ; 0 V ]

Manual setting of the end base point for baseline
evaluation. If

Auto

is enabled, the automatically

calculated end base point is displayed and the
field can not be edited.

Type [ Linear, Polynomial, Exponential ; Linear ]

Selection of baseline type. If

Auto

is enabled,

Li-

near

is displayed and the field can not be edited.

Scope [ Whole peak, Front end, Rear end ; Whole peak ]

Selection of the range for baseline evaluation.
